Key Drivers Behind the Stick Pack Boom
The surge in stick pack adoption is not accidental. It is a direct response to several converging market forces:
- Consumer Demand for Convenience & Portability: Modern lifestyles prioritize on-the-go consumption. Stick packs are lightweight, easy to carry, tear open, and use, perfectly aligning with the need for quick, mess-free single servings of everything from instant coffee and drink mixes to supplements and condiments.
- Precise Dosage and Product Integrity: For nutraceuticals, powders, and high-value ingredients, accurate dosing is critical. Stick packs offer excellent barrier properties, protecting contents from moisture, light, and oxygen, thereby extending shelf life and ensuring consumers receive the exact, potent dose promised.
- Reduced Material Usage and Enhanced Sustainability: Compared to traditional jars, bottles, or larger flexible pouches, stick packs use significantly less packaging material per unit. This reduction in plastic and laminate waste resonates strongly with environmentally conscious consumers and helps brands meet their sustainability goals.
- Vibrant Shelf Impact and Brand Differentiation: The tall, narrow format provides a distinctive canvas for bold graphics and branding. When displayed side-by-side, stick packs create a striking visual block on retail shelves, offering brands a powerful tool to stand out in crowded marketplaces.
Market-Specific Applications and Growth
The versatility of stick pack packaging is evident in its widespread application across diverse industries:
Food & Beverage Sector
This sector remains the largest adopter. Stick packs have revolutionized the way consumers access instant products.
- Instant Beverages: Coffee, tea, hot chocolate, electrolyte mixes, and protein shakes.
- Culinary Products: Spices, flavorings, recipe mixes, and sweeteners.
- Snacks: Powdered snack shakes, drinkable yogurts, and dessert mixes.
The format enables brands to offer premium, barista-style coffee or specialized nutritional shakes in a convenient, travel-friendly package previously reserved for bulk offerings.
Nutraceutical & Pharmaceutical Sector
Growth here is particularly robust. Stick packs address key industry challenges:
- Accuracy & Compliance: Ensures precise dosing of vitamins, minerals, probiotics, and powdered medications.
- Stability: Superior barrier properties protect sensitive active ingredients from degradation.
- Patient Adherence: The portable, easy-to-open format improves convenience for patients, especially the elderly or those managing multiple supplements.
Other Emerging Applications
The application is expanding into personal care (single-use shampoo, detergent samples) and industrial sectors (additives, lubricants), demonstrating its core value proposition of precise, protected, and portable single doses.
Technological Advancements in Stick Pack Machinery
The market growth is underpinned by continuous innovation in packaging machinery. Modern stick pack machines offer:
- High-Speed Automation: Today’s machines can produce hundreds of stick packs per minute, dramatically increasing output and reducing production costs for large-scale manufacturers.
- Enhanced Flexibility: Advanced models allow for quick changeovers between different pack sizes and materials, enabling producers to run shorter, more customized batches efficiently.
- Intelligent Integration: Machines are increasingly equipped with IoT sensors and connectivity for real-time monitoring of production data, predictive maintenance, and seamless integration into larger, fully automated production lines.
- Improved Sustainability Features: Newer machinery is designed to handle mono-material or recyclable film structures, supporting the industry’s shift towards circular economy principles.

Future Outlook and Conclusion
The trajectory for stick pack packaging points firmly upward. Future developments are likely to focus on:
| Trend Area | Expected Development |
|---|---|
| Material Science | Increased adoption of home-compostable, biodegradable, or easily recyclable films to further enhance environmental credentials. |
| Smart Packaging | Integration of QR codes or NFC tags on packs for consumer engagement, authentication, and supply chain transparency. |
| Functional Designs | Innovations like resealable tops or ergonomic tear-notches to improve user experience even further. |
| Market Expansion | Continued penetration into new geographic markets and product categories beyond the current core sectors. |
